The environmental impact of this error is a fractured player experience. It creates a two-tiered system: new players with no DLC can often find games in the base “Liberation” or “Dome” playlists, while players with partial DLC bundles find themselves in a “matchmaking purgatory,” unable to join standard lobbies (which may be running DLC maps) but unable to join DLC-specific lobbies due to low population. The result is that many returning fans simply abandon the game, believing the entire multiplayer suite to be broken. Worse, the error is non-diagnostic; it does not tell the player whether the problem is missing files (fixable by reinstalling), a license mismatch (fixable by re-downloading DLC from purchase history), or a dead server (unfixable).
: This is the most effective fix for most PlayStation users. Users and Accounts Restore Licenses Install All Add-Ons : Manually verify that every MW3 module is installed. Highlight the game on your home screen, press the button, and select Manage Game Content Alternatively, go to your Modern Warfare III PlayStation Store and download all related add-ons manually.
